About Bromley Heath
Bromley Heath is a residential area located in the south of Gloucestershire, within the wider Bristol postal region. It lies just to the east of the city of Bristol, near the border with Somerset, and is part of the larger community of Kingswood. The area is characterised by a mix of detached and semi-detached homes, many of which were built during the mid to late 20th century. It is well served by local amenities, including schools, shops, and recreational facilities, and is accessible via the A4174 road. The surrounding landscape features open green spaces and tree-lined streets, contributing to a peaceful atmosphere. Bromley Heath is within the BS16 postcode area, which covers parts of both Bristol and Gloucestershire.

Household Income in Bromley Heath ONS 2023
The average total household income in Bromley Heath is approximately £58,006 a year before tax, 5% above the national average of £55,302. After tax and benefits, the average disposable (net) household income is around £42,260. These are modelled estimates from the Office for National Statistics for the financial year ending 2023.

Businesses in Bromley Heath ONS 2025
There are approximately 2,607 active businesses based in Bromley Heath, around 29 for every 1,000 residents. The local economy is dominated by small firms: about 91% are micro-businesses employing fewer than 10 people, while 48 are larger employers with 50 or more staff. Figures are from the Office for National Statistics UK Business Counts.

Home Ownership in Bromley Heath
Of the 34,302 households in and around Bromley Heath, 67% are owned, 14% are socially rented and 19% are privately rented. Home ownership here is higher than the England and Wales average of 63%.
Tenure from the 2021 Census (ONS), for the postcode districts covering Bromley Heath.
